There was a time in the not-so-distant past when the first thing travelers thought of when they considered a trip to the Dominican Republic (often referred to simply as the DR) was an inexpensive all-inclusive vacation.

Though the no-muss, no-fuss vacation still drives the DR’s tourism industry, the country has recently begun trading in its reputation for inexpensive vacations and billing itself as a luxury destination. Nowhere is this new focus more prevalent than Casa de Campo, a luxury resort for well-heeled travelers and celebrities who seek a private gated community with villas and butler service.

The Look of Casa de Campo

This sprawling tropical holiday estate offers world-class golf and professional polo, as well as beaches, water sports, a luxury spa, and gourmet dining. The property comprises luxe guest rooms, casitas, and private villas, which are fully staffed with a private pool. 

The Vibe at Casa de Campo

Touted as one of the best golf resorts in the world, Casa de Campo is best known for its Pete Dye golf courses, which include Teeth of the Dog: The #1 ranked course in the Caribbean. But really, the property is an active traveler’s paradise. Here, you’ll find an equestrian center featuring polo and a shooting course. Plus, there is also a marinaample restaurants, and beautiful private beaches

Who Will Love Casa de Campo

First and foremost, golf enthusiasts will love this property. Active travelers will also appreciate all that there is to do, from tennis to bucket-list-worthy excursions. Overall, it's pretty much impossible to be bored here. In fact, the property even has its own movie theater, equipped with three screens, stadium-type seating, leather seats, and digital sound.

Who Might Not Love Casa de Campo

Someone who prefers an action-packed vacation and a hotel in the middle of a city may opt to stay elsewhere. That said, there is plenty on offer at this property. 

Best Amenity at Casa de Campo

The golf course would rank highly for those who play. In addition, the oceanfront villas are spectacular. Guests who stay here have access to their own golf cart, a daily breakfast prepared in the villa, butler service, welcome beverages, and appetizers, along with personalized concierge service.

Getting There

In the Neighborhood of Casa de Campo

The hotel is located on the southeast coast of the Dominican Republic in La Romana.

Nearest Airport to Casa de Campo

Casa de Campo has its very own airport, located just five minutes from check-in at the resort; it’s serviced by many additional charter flights from the US, Canada, Latin America, and Europe. Santo Domingo International Airport and Punta Cana International Airport are each 50 minutes away from the property.
